Далее на странице...

Изначально раздел «Изучаем JavaScript» создан на базе одного из видеокурсов «JavaScript для начинающих». Об этом говорится на главной странице сайта. Стоит отметить, что этот курс не дает полное представление о языке JavaScript, хотя он и не плох.
Как бы то ни было, после прохождения видеокурса у меня возник вопрос: «Что делать дальше? Что я могу создать на JavaScript?» Почему то мне хотелось использовать JavaScript не только на веб-страницах при создании сайтов, но и как-то еще.
Изначально раздел «Изучаем JavaScript» создан на базе одного из видеокурсов «JavaScript для начинающих». Об этом говорится на главной странице сайта. Стоит отметить, что этот курс не дает полное представление о языке JavaScript, хотя он и не плох.
Как бы то ни было, после прохождения видеокурса у меня возник вопрос: «Что делать дальше? Что я могу создать на JavaScript?» Почему то мне хотелось использовать JavaScript не только на веб-страницах при создании сайтов, но и как-то еще.
Как изучать JavaScript и Что делать дальше?
Через какое-то время в сети Интернет я наткнулся на статью Как изучать JavaScript: делюсь своим опытом, в которой говориться о том, где применяется JavaScript: это веб-сайты, сложные веб-приложения, веб-ресурсы с использованием баз данных (здесь уже нужны знания серверного JavaScript - это Node.js), кроме этого, это приложения для компьютера и мобильные приложения.
Далее в этой статье идет речь о последовательности шагов в изучении языка JavaScript. А также даются конкретные рекомендации, какие курсы проходить, какие книги читать и в какой последовательности. Первые две рекомендации у меня отпали сразу, так как базовые знания языка JavaScript я почерпнул из видеокурса «JavaScript для начинающих».
Игра на Морской Бой на JavaScript
Третьей рекомендацией я воспользовался: прочел книгу Эрик Фримен, Элизабет Робсон "Изучаем программирование на JavaScript", из которой использовал часть материала для дополнения раздела сайта по изучению языка JavaScript. После чего написал код для игры «Морской Бой». Причем сделал это по большей части самостоятельно. Я не стал идти путем авторов Эрика Фримен и Элизабет Робсон, так как решил, что «Игру я должен создать сам. Иначе, какой смысл в изучении языка, если я не могу его применить». Правда, кое-что подсмотреть пришлось в самом начале реализации игры.
Итак, игра «Морской Бой» на JavaScript была создана. Но что с ней делать дальше? Я понимал, что не могу реализовать игру так, чтобы была возможность играть в нее по сети. И я снова вернулся к статье «Как изучать JavaScript: делюсь своим опытом», после чего остановился на том, что вероятно, нужно изучать Node.js - серверный JavaScript. Но опять же, если верить советам и рекомендациям этой статьи, то в РУ-нете нет достойных курсов как для изучения самого JavaScript, так и для освоения программной платформы Node.js.
НЕ Ру-нет - Учить английский?
Итак, что делать дальше? Тупо учить английский? Не интересно, несмотря на то, что немного я его уже знаю. А для успешного прохождения курса по Node.js нужны более глубокие знания, как самого JavaScript, так и английского языка.
И я нашел такой выход: снова пройти курс по изучению языка JavaScript, но только на английском языке. Так и иностранный язык будет легче понять, так как знания и небольшой опыт работы с JavaScript у меня уже есть (учим английский, опираясь на то, что нам УЖЕ известно).
Кроме этого интересно будет сравнить, как организовано обучение там не в РУ-нете (хотя уже после прочтения книги Эрик Фримен, Элизабет Робсон "Изучаем программирование на JavaScript", я понял, что ее авторы предоставили читателю более глубокое знание JavaScript, чем тот видеокурс, с которого я начинал).
Итак, это вступление было направлено на то, чтобы частично ответить на вопрос: «Что делать дальше после получения базовых знаний при изучении языка JavaScript?»
И далее в этом разделе сайта, я буду писать о том, как проходит обучение языку JavaScript не в РУ-нете на примере одного из курсов.